1 nandroid is a custom recovery based backup. it takes a full snap shot of your android OS. you can restore a phone to exactly how it was with this.

Easiest way to get and use: download Rom manager from market and flash clockwork recovery from there. in rm there is an option to backup current Rom. It's that easy.

ROM manager is on Android market. Do a search and it should show up.

Once you have that installed, open it up and one of the options is backup current Rom. Select this and it'll ask what you want to call it, then it'll run it.

If you think of your desire as a pc, doing this is like making a recovery disc. It creates a file of how your phone is now - what apps you have, how your screens are set up, etc. It provides a fall back point if you have issues further down the road of installing new roms.

Sorry, with unrevoked you have replaced recovery with clockworkmod already.

From off hold vol down and press power. navigate to recovery using vol buttons and press power to select. you are now in clockwork mod recovery.

If rooting using unrevoked, no need for Rom manager.

Well you can copy the files to your PC.

If you flash an ruu you will loose custom recover and root. Until you root again, you cannot restore. You don't need a rooted rom to restore but you do need the custom recovery. Probably easiest to just flash custom roms.
